If you’re a freelancer or self-employed individual, you’re probably familiar with the Schedule C tax form when filing your taxes. This form is used to report income and expenses from your business activities.

For the 2023 tax year, the IRS has made some updates to the Schedule C tax form. It’s important to stay informed about these changes to ensure you accurately report your income and deductions.

One of the key changes for the 2023 tax year is the inclusion of a new line for reporting cryptocurrency transactions. If you’ve engaged in any crypto-related activities as part of your business, you’ll need to report this information on your Schedule C.

Additionally, the IRS has updated the instructions for reporting income and expenses related to the gig economy. With more people working in the gig economy than ever before, it’s crucial to understand how to properly report this income on your Schedule C.

Make sure to keep detailed records of all your business income and expenses throughout the year. This will make it easier to fill out your Schedule C when tax time rolls around. And don’t forget to consult with a tax professional if you have any questions or concerns.

By staying informed about the changes to the Schedule C tax form for 2023, you can ensure that you’re accurately reporting your business income and expenses. Remember, it’s always better to be proactive and prepared when it comes to filing your taxes!
